UT-Bot (Diskussion • Beiträge • Sperrlogbuch • sulutil)

  • Botbetreiber: Udo T.
  • Funktion/Aufgaben des Bots: weiterhin zum Lernen und Vertiefen in meinem eigenen Benutzernamensraum bzw. dem des Bots
    Allerdings ist auch schon eine erste Aufgabe geplant und alles dafür vorbereitet: Wiktionary:Bots/Geplante Aufgaben#deutschsprachige Einträge mit „ß“ und fehlender AS für Schweiz u. Liechtenstein
  • Programmiersprachen/Framework: zunächst mit Pywikbot
  • Bemerkungen: wäre es evtl. sinnvoll, dem Bot schon jetzt das Botflag zu geben, damit meine Übungen im Benutzer-Namensraum nicht in den 'Letzten Änderungen' auftauchen? Ich würde natürlich wirklich erst mal nur im Benutzer-Namensraum üben und sobald ich fit für den Eintrag-Namensraum wäre, würde ich das, was ich dann mal evtl. vorhätte, vorher vorstellen und einer Prüfung durch Euch (insbesondere den anderen erfahrenen Bot-Betreibern) unterziehen lassen. --Udo T. (Diskussion) 21:48, 18. Jan. 2016 (MEZ)[Beantworten]
  • Datum: 21:48, 18. Jan. 2016 (MEZ)

Diskussion UT-Bot Bearbeiten

Ich würde mit dem Botflag noch ein wenig zuwarten und möchte vorher gern ein paar Bearbeitungen verfolgen, da es interessant ist, wie/wo der Bot arbeiten wird. --Betterknower (Diskussion) 22:37, 18. Jan. 2016 (MEZ)[Beantworten]

Hallo Betterknower, kein Problem, im Gegenteil: ich würde mich sogar freuen, wenn Du mir da, am Anfang zumindest, ein bisschen auf die Finger schauen könntest und mir ggf. auch ein wenig helfen könntest, sofern möglich. Ich dachte halt nur, dass es den einen oder anderen Kollegen stören könnte, wenn in den "letzen Änderungen" demnächst ständig die Bearbeitungen vom UT-Bot auftauchen, während ich am Lernen und Ausprobieren bin. Der Benutzer-Namensraum wird ja in den "letzen Änderungen" nicht standardmäßig ausgeblendet. Es wird aber noch etwas dauern, da ich momentan erst beim Installieren und Einrichten des Pywikbot bin und das geht auch nur abends gelegentlich und am Wochenende, schließlich muss ich ja auch noch "normal" arbeiten... ;o) Gruß --Udo T. (Diskussion) 12:27, 19. Jan. 2016 (MEZ)[Beantworten]
P.S.: Siehe auch Wiktionary:Bots/Geplante Aufgaben#deutschsprachige Einträge mit „ß“ und fehlender AS für Schweiz u. Liechtenstein --Udo T. (Diskussion) 14:39, 27. Jan. 2016 (MEZ)[Beantworten]
Seine Testbearbeitungen sind tadellos und bin überzeugt, dass er verantwortungsbewusst arbeiten wird, deshalb pro Botflag. Für Fragen habe ich natürlich ein offenes Ohr/Auge. --Betterknower (Diskussion) 21:56, 27. Jan. 2016 (MEZ)[Beantworten]
Hallo Betterknower, danke für Dein Vertrauen. Mein langjähriger Job als Software-Entwickler bringt es nunmal mit sich, dass ich bei so etwas nicht einfach "vor mich hinwurschtle".
Ich bin übrigens nach der Installation von pywikibot überrascht, wieviele fertige Skripte es da schon gibt, die man entweder komplett für eine Aufgabe nehmen kann oder sie eben ggf. für etwas Neues dann einfach anpasst. Und da ich auch mit Regular Expressions (awk, sed und grep) ziemlich vertraut bin, tue ich mir bisher erstaunlich leicht; ich hatte es mir etwas steiniger vorgestellt. Aber natürlich trotzdem vielen Dank für Dein Angebot und wenn ich einmal wirklich nicht mehr weiter weiß, dann melde ich mich bei Dir (evtl. auch via Chat).
Gruß --Udo T. (Diskussion) 23:24, 27. Jan. 2016 (MEZ)[Beantworten]
  Pro --gelbrot 08:48, 29. Jan. 2016 (MEZ)[Beantworten]
@Elleff Groom --Betterknower (Diskussion) 23:33, 31. Jan. 2016 (MEZ)[Beantworten]
  Erledigt, Elleff Groom ⁓ ☞ Коллоквиум 01:29, 1. Feb. 2016 (MEZ)[Beantworten]

UT-interwiki-Bot Bearbeiten

UT-interwiki-Bot (Diskussion • Beiträge • Sperrlogbuch • sulutil)

  • Botbetreiber: Udo T.
  • Funktion/Aufgaben des Bots: nur für Interwiki-Links ergänzen
  • Programmiersprachen/Framework: Pywikibot (interwiki.py) auf einem Linux-Server (Ubuntu 14.04.4 LTS)
  • Bemerkungen: Hallo zusammen, ich bräuchte für das Ergänzen der Interwiki-Links hier im Wiktionary (später evtl. auch in anderen Sprachen) einen separaten Bot-Account. Der Grund: Ich habe erst kürzlich mit den Interwiki-Links angefangen und das bis jetzt mit UT-Bot auf einem Linux-Server gemacht. Wenn ich aber dann unter Windows 10 mit UT-Bot eine andere Aufgabe erledigen möchte und mich danach auslogge, dann loggt es den Bot auf dem Linux-Server auch jedesmal aus, was natürlich etwas blöd ist... ;o) Abhilfe schafft hier also nur ein separater Bot-Account. Gruß --Udo T. (Diskussion) 15:27, 11. Mai 2016 (MESZ)[Beantworten]
  • Datum: 15:27, 11. Mai 2016 (MESZ)

Diskussion UT-interwiki-Bot Bearbeiten

  Pro - MoC ~meine Nachrichtenseite~ 17:06, 11. Mai 2016 (MESZ)[Beantworten]

Warum lässt du den Bot nicht einfach eingeloggt? Dann hast du das Problem doch gar nicht. -- Formatierer (Diskussion) 18:35, 11. Mai 2016 (MESZ)[Beantworten]
Gute Frage: 1.) weil ich so was grundsätzlich nicht mache: vielleicht bin ich da altmodisch, aber ich habe mir das nun mal so angewöhnt, auch in anderen Bereichen. Wenn die Arbeit (also ein Bot-Lauf) erledigt ist, dann wird ausgeloggt. Ich bleibe z. B. auf meinem Laptop auch nicht permanent auf der Webseite von Amazon eingeloggt, nur weil ich hin und wieder dort etwas bestelle. 2.) Auf dem Linux-Server ist das Ausloggen sowieso Pflicht, da speichere ich das Passwort des Bots noch nicht mal in einer Passwort-Datei, was durchaus möglich wäre, für mich aber aus Gründen der Sicherheit dort (also auf dem Linux-Server) überhaupt nicht in Betracht kommt. Gruß --Udo T. (Diskussion) 19:06, 11. Mai 2016 (MESZ)[Beantworten]

  Pro --Betterknower (Diskussion) 20:44, 11. Mai 2016 (MESZ)[Beantworten]


Vielleicht nochmal etwas zu näheren Erläuterung: die bisherigen (und wohl auch zukünftigen) Botläufe mit UT-Bot sind von der Größe her eher überschaubar und lassen sich meistens am Laptop (notfalls in mehreren einzelnen Läufen) am Laptop erledigen. Bei „interwiki.py“ verhält es sich da etwas anders: Hier läuft der Bot in aller Regel mehrere Tage am Stück bis er ein Wiktionary komplett "durchgeackert" hat. Deswegen habe ich mich entschieden, das Bot-Skript „interwiki.py“ zum Ergänzen der Interwiki-Links auf einem Linux-Server laufen zu lassen.

Es gibt deswegen für „interwiki.py“ auch spezielle Schalter: so läuft der Bot im sog. autonomen Modus, d. h. alle zu ändernden Einträge, bei denen eine Aktion des Botbetreibers erforderlich wird, werden NICHT gemacht, sondern in eine spezielle Log-Datei weggeschrieben, sodass der Botbetreiber sich diese Einträge später dann "von Hand" anschauen kann. Dies kommt allerdings nicht sehr oft vor. Desweiteren kann man das Bot-Skript "in den Hintergrund schicken" (daemonize) und die Ausgabe wird dann auch in eine andere Logdatei weggeschrieben. Das hat den Vorteil, dass man sich vom Server ausloggen kann und „intwerwik.py“ im Hintergrund weiterlaufen kann. Selbstverständlich kontrolliere ich natürlich trotzdem die Arbeit des Bots und darüberhinaus ist „interwiki.py“ ein sehr ausgereiftes Bot-Skript, das andere Bots (JAnDBot, HydrizBot) auch verwenden.

Ich habe vor, später auch in anderssprachigen Wiktionarys Interwiki-Links zu ergänzen. Bisher ist mir z. B. aufgefallen, dass es im schwed. Wiktionary sehr, sehr viele deutschspr. Einträge gibt, bei denen aber noch gar kein Interwiki-Link zu unserem Eintrag existiert. Ich könnte mir vorstellen, dass die Kollegen in Schweden einer diesbezügliche Unterstützung durch einen (weiteren) Botbetreiber nicht ablehnend gegenüberstehen würden. Auch im engl. Wiktionary fehlen noch viele Interwiki-Links zu unseren Einträgen, insbesondere bei den flektierten Formen. Aber dafür müsste ich dann erst mal das Bot-Flag in diesen Wiktionarys beantragen.

Der neue Bot-Account UT-interwiki-Bot für das Ergänzen von Interwiki-Links könnte also viele Tage hintereinander Tag und Nacht laufen, während ich mit dem bisherigen Bot-Account UT-Bot hier weiterhin und ungestört andere anfallende Aufgaben übernehmen könnte.

Gruß --Udo T. (Diskussion) 12:04, 12. Mai 2016 (MESZ)[Beantworten]

Nachtrag: im schwedischen Wiktionary hat UT-interwiki-Bot bereits das Bot-Flag und arbeitet dort auch schon bisschen (sv:Special:Contributions/UT-interwiki-Bot). Im englischen Wiktionary wird da eine richtige Wahl mit 2 Wochen Dauer draus gemacht. Kann man mal sehen, wie unterschiedlich das gehandhabt wird... ;o) --Udo T. (Diskussion) 21:48, 13. Mai 2016 (MESZ)[Beantworten]

  Erledigt, Elleff Groom ⁓ ☞ Коллоквиум 17:07, 14. Mai 2016 (MESZ).[Beantworten]